a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arius Bakke <marius@gnu.org>2022-08-17 21:57:28 +0200
committerMarius Bakke <marius@gnu.org>2022-08-27 01:31:23 +0200
commit2fe473a5aff2e906bc7af0211d35e2d0ba792388 (patch)
treed058d2437afc784a0b14c1d903ffde264be63be2
parente38a46a9bb1f2c4be40a27d09f2a02f752357f09 (diff)
downloadguix-2fe473a5aff2e906bc7af0211d35e2d0ba792388.tar
guix-2fe473a5aff2e906bc7af0211d35e2d0ba792388.tar.gz
gnu: Add rust-python3-dll-a.
* gnu/packages/crates-io.scm (rust-python3-dll-a-0.2): New variable.
-rw-r--r--gnu/packages/crates-io.scm22
1 files changed, 22 insertions, 0 deletions
diff --git a/gnu/packages/crates-io.scm b/gnu/packages/crates-io.scm
index 6afcfb74fc..1968ed24a7 100644
--- a/gnu/packages/crates-io.scm
+++ b/gnu/packages/crates-io.scm
@@ -46449,6 +46449,28 @@ creating native Python extension modules. Running and interacting with
Python code from a Rust binary is also supported.")
(license license:asl2.0)))
+(define-public rust-python3-dll-a-0.2
+ (package
+ (name "rust-python3-dll-a")
+ (version "0.2.5")
+ (source (origin
+ (method url-fetch)
+ (uri (crate-uri "python3-dll-a" version))
+ (file-name (string-append name "-" version ".tar.gz"))
+ (sha256
+ (base32
+ "01k2nf4wq4f4xnaq3fy1gx12v10pndwmdrjq4x4pshhjxxnrpml9"))))
+ (build-system cargo-build-system)
+ (arguments
+ `(#:tests? #f ;Windows-like targets only
+ #:cargo-inputs (("rust-cc" ,rust-cc-1))))
+ (home-page "https://github.com/pyo3/python3-dll-a")
+ (synopsis "Python import library generator")
+ (description
+ "This crate generates import libraries for the Python shared library
+for MinGW-w64 and MSVC (cross-)compile targets.")
+ (license license:expat)))
+
(define-public rust-qstring-0.7
(package
(name "rust-qstring")